BEIJING, Nov. 9, 2022 /PRNewswire/ -- Shenzhen Spring/Summer 2023 Fashion Week, which concluded Tuesday in Shenzhen, south China's Guangdong Province, focused on green development and innovation science and technology in the fashion industry.

Themed "We Can Be", the eight-day event featured more than 70 fashion shows and more than 30 creative fashion activities, as well as sustainable development fashion exhibitions and forums to present an eye-catching party for more than three million spectators. online and offline.

It should be noted that this year's fashion week proposed a carbon neutrality initiative to call on participants and companies to take concrete steps to reduce carbon emissions in a bid to address climate change and demonstrate the vision of environmental protection. .

As one of China's most developed fashion hubs, Shenzhen has formed stable industry and supply chains to attract more than 4,100 high-tech enterprises based in the city's Nanshan district.

In the first three quarters of this year, the city's textile and apparel exports reached 51.22 billion yuan, up 9.8 percent year on year, including exports to markets in the United States, ASEAN and the UK increased sharply, according to statistics from Shenzhen Customs.

In recent years, Shenzhen has been striving to establish key laboratories and conduct scientific research to drive innovation in science and technology, digital transformation, and supply chain improvement.
